Inter-night variability of in-home, overnight pulse oximetry screening in an asymptomatic older adult population

ConclusionInter-night variability of home OPO was minimal when values were near-normal in an older population. However, as values depart from normal, the inter-night variability increases, indicating the need for multiple night recordings. Low correlation to sleep questionnaires suggest the need for more robust OSA questionnaires in an asymptomatic population.
